Greenhouses are environmentally controlled buildings used to grow plants which require conditions other than those present in the natural surroundings. This means that the greenhouse environment needs constant monitoring and control. This is conventionally done by walking through each greenhouse and physically sampling the different conditions inside. The purpose of this project, called the AutoGrove project, is to allow the greenhouse operator to be able to monitor the environmental conditions inside each greenhouse and consequently remotely control a portion of those conditions. This will allow facilities expansion or even simply allow the greenhouse operator the extra time and resources needed by other aspects of greenhouse management.
